Unfortunately, most cops are report takers and not accident investigators. Few have little if any training in determining fault, or even what to look for. Try talking with the officer's supervisor and explaining the situation to them. Take photos of your vehicle, the scene and if you can the other guys truck. An insurance company (yours or his) probably won't fight this too hard. They may consider it a no fault crash and your insurance (hopefully) will cover your vehicle. Speak with your agent before making any decision. Good luck.Get a good lawyer.

I would write my own statement of what happened and take it to the police station and ask that it be included with the officer's report. Then, report the crash to your insurance company, making sure you have the other driver's information. If the other guy makes a claim against you, your insurance company will contact you. Instruct your company to deny the claim. You will probably then have to record a statement over the phone to your company detailing what happened.The insurance companies can get the incident report from the police; you don't need to pay the fee.
